- <p>Hotel Tomo rooms feature 26inch LCD Flat Screen TV, iPod Home Station, Free High Speed Internet (wireless and DSL), Cable TV, In-room Movies, Air-conditioning, Clock Radios, Coffeemakers, In-room Safety Box, Refrigerators, Irons and Ironing Boards, Hairdryers, Dataports, Voicemail, and Free Local Calls under 30 minutes. Hotel Tomo is a 100% Non-Smoking Hotel.</p> <p>Visitors to San Francisco love the Japanese-inspired The Best Western Miyako Inn/Soon to be The Best Western Hotel Tomo. A reasonably priced boutique hotel in the Japantown neighborhood, guests will be surrounded by a colorful Japanese village with gift shops, bookstores, Kimono shops, fashion boutiques, Japanese baths and sushi bars. More than 30 restaurants of various International cuisine offerings surround this San Francisco hotel.</p><p><b>Limited Parking is $20 per vehicle + Tax.</b></p>

| Mums Restaurant & Bar: Home of Shabu-shabuMums Restaurant & Bar: Home of Shabu-shabu, on premise, located on our first floor, is a popular and attractive priced restaurant specializing in favorites of East and West. It is particularly noted for shabu-shabu.
